Announcing a number of train services, Southern Railway has planned to introduce new trains from Chennai to Bikaner, Santragachi, Palani and Thanjavur which are likely to be launched later this year.The railways however had not yet confirmed the date of launch. The railways have also decided to launch new air-conditioned express trains, connecting Chennai Central with Bikaner and Santragachi and have also announced a new timetable schedule which came into effect from July 1.While announcing two new express trains connecting the State capital with two important towns in South Tamil Nadu, the Southern Railways said that Train No.16003/16004 Chennai Central – Nagarsol (for Sai Nagar Shirdi) Express weekly train will make a departure from Chennai Central and will stop at Arakkonam, Tiruttani, Puttur, Renigunta, Razampeta, Cuddapah, Yerraguntla, Tadipatri, Gooty, Dhone, Kurnool Town, Gadwal, Mahbubnagar, Kacheguda, Malkajgiri, Kamareddi, Basar, Mudkhed, Hazoor Saheb Nanded, Purna, Parbhani, Jalna and Aurangabad. | ||
